Thug life banned in Karnataka Kamal Hassan said “Kannada is born out of Tamil” He turned as DMK politician (nominated for Rajya sabha) His remark is unnecessary hence no evidence to prove it. Both are Dravidian languages, evolving from Proto-Dravidian around 1500 BCE. Tamil has older literary records, like Tolkappiyam (1st–4th century CE), while Kannada's earliest inscription is from 450 CE (Halmidi). They share linguistic features due to a common ancestor, not derivation. Tamil inscriptions in Karnataka (10th–14th centuries) show influence, but Kannada developed independently. The controversy reflects cultural sensitivities, as some see the claim as diminishing Kannada's distinct identity. Both languages are sister languages, not parent and child
